Murmur is an Italian-language film releasing on May 10, 2026. Drawing from Nina's monologue in Anton Chekhov's The Seagull, the film follows the real and metaphorical flight of a seagull through the perspective of a female figure suspended in indefinite time.

The film, in Italian, centers on a female figure—existing outside fixed time—who contemplates the physical and metaphysical mechanics of a seagull's flight. The narrative draws directly from Nina's monologue in Anton Chekhov's The Seagull, using that literary source as a framework to examine the nature of free artistic expression. The film approaches its subject through what the production describes as a richly imaginative visual and narrative language.
